Output 183a8e918e4bbc573dcf87843ada768bfe7654893ca5570f8a8ec770ed124888:34

value
13338442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f2259bf7c61d468925020c3e9bac33ba7fb9d2 OP_EQUAL
address
3Lq7EJGvSqxsiKncrwou35PsPy6UrzxoKB
transaction
183a8e918e4bbc573dcf87843ada768bfe7654893ca5570f8a8ec770ed124888
spent
true